Ecofirst Can Help Against Summer's Worst Pest: Mosquitoes

One of the most unpleasant things associated with summer is the mosquito. Mosquitoes are notorious for a whole host of irritating, and in some cases, downright dangerous problems. Most creatures on the planet have to deal with mosquitoes at some point and while many members of the animal kingdom have no choice but to deal with them, humans do have several ways to eliminate them.
Mosquitoes have puncturing-sucking mouthparts that most of us are all too familiar with. They land on our skin and then proceed to suck blood for nourishment. This action is not only annoying but can often be painful. They result in an itchy red welt that can take anywhere from days to weeks to disappear. Some people may even have more adverse allergic reactions resulting in welts.
Mosquitoes have also always been carriers of disease. These diseases can include yellow fever, lymphatic filariasis, malaria, and the West Nile virus. All of these diseases are dangerous and can lead to death if left untreated. Some like malaria have no known cure, thus leaving the person to treat the illness the rest of his or her life. Although catching diseases ...
... like malaria is much less common than long ago, it is still a possibility which makes keeping mosquitoes away from your family a good idea.
Mosquitoes tend to make their home around standing water where their young can hatch. This is why clearing out gutters or old plant pots is important. Locations that have nearby lakes, ponds, or other similar breeding spots can also lead to infestation.
